Hyderabad, May 9 (NationPress) The government of Telangana has launched a control room at the Telangana Bhavan in New Delhi to assist residents from the state living in bordering areas due to the current situation at the international border. The Resident Commissioner at Telangana Bhavan mentioned that this initiative aims to provide prompt assistance, information, and support to Telangana residents in these border states.

The control room will operate 24/7 to guarantee continuous assistance. In related news, the Minister for Human Resources Development in Andhra Pradesh, Nara Lokesh, affirmed that the state government is implementing all necessary measures to ensure the safety of students from Andhra Pradesh.

“In light of Pakistan’s provocations, the coalition government is committed to ensuring the safety of students from Andhra Pradesh who are stranded in Jammu & Kashmir,” he stated on X.

“I assure all parents that we are closely monitoring the situation and providing full support,” Lokesh added.

MP Byreddy Shabari has reached out to Resident Commissioner Lav Agarwal, requesting cooperation with central agencies.

The Nandyal MP emphasized the urgent need for the Resident Commissioner to coordinate with central authorities and defense departments regarding the status of students from Andhra Pradesh stuck in Jammu & Kashmir. He highlighted that the Resident Commissioner’s assistance in tracking students, communicating updates to the state government, and facilitating their evacuation is vital during this critical time.

The Resident Commissioner has been called upon to keep families informed and provide logistical support to ensure the safe return of their children.
